Los Angeles TimesBarbara Saltzman
Arguably one of the best translations to film of any Broadway musical. [15 Nov 1991, p.F26]
80
The GuardianPaul Howlett
DaCosta's musical is one of the most exuberant and purely enjoyable of the lot. Much of this is down to the infectious energy of Robert Preston, reprising his stage role as smooth-talking conman. [12 Nov 2005, p.53]
80
The Observer (UK)Philip French
Robert Preston unforgettably reprises his greatest stage role in this old-fashioned musical that challenged West Side Story on Broadway and proved quite as popular. [13 Nov 2005, p.87]
